Murugammi Population - Prakasam, Andhra Pradesh

Murugammi is a medium size village located in Pedacherlo Palle Mandal of Prakasam district, Andhra Pradesh with total 388 families residing. The Murugammi village has population of 1884 of which 952 are males while 932 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Murugammi village population of children with age 0-6 is 230 which makes up 12.21 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Murugammi village is 979 which is lower than Andhra Pradesh state average of 993. Child Sex Ratio for the Murugammi as per census is 983, higher than Andhra Pradesh average of 939.

Murugammi village has lower literacy rate compared to Andhra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Murugammi village was 48.61 % compared to 67.02 % of Andhra Pradesh. In Murugammi Male literacy stands at 58.49 % while female literacy rate was 38.51 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 15.87 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 3.24 % of total population in Murugammi village.

Work Profile

In Murugammi village out of total population, 1226 were engaged in work activities. 65.99 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 34.01 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1226 workers engaged in Main Work, 327 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 324 were Agricultural labourer.
